What are 75k taxes?

75K taxes typically refer to the estimated amount of federal income tax owed by an individual earning $75,000 per year in the United States. The actual taxes paid depend on several factors, including filing status, deductions, credits, and state taxes. For a single filer with the standard deduction and no additional credits or deductions, the federal tax liability on $75,000 in 2023 is approximately $9,000 to $12,000. It's important to consider other withholdings such as Social Security and Medicare, which will also affect take-home pay. Consulting a tax professional or using the IRS Tax Withholding Estimator can provide a more personalized estimate.

What are some common challenges faced by tax professionals working with clients who have $75,000 in taxable income?

Tax professionals handling clients with $75,000 in taxable income often encounter challenges such as accurately identifying all eligible deductions and credits, navigating changing tax laws, and helping clients plan for potential tax liabilities. Since this income level may place clients in the middle-income tax bracket, it’s important to optimize their tax situation without triggering audits or compliance issues. Balancing thorough tax planning with clear client communication is essential, as clients may seek advice on maximizing refunds or minimizing payments while staying compliant.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a tax preparer specializing in 75k income tax returns,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Tax Preparer for clients with $75,000 annual incomes, you need a solid understanding of federal and state tax laws, tax preparation procedures, and a relevant certification such as the IRS Annual Filing Season Program (AFSP) or Enrolled Agent (EA) status. Familiarity with tax software like TurboTax, Drake, or ProSeries, as well as secure document management systems, is typical. Strong analytical skills, attention to detail, and effective communication are essential soft skills for accurately interpreting financial information and advising clients. These competencies help ensure accurate filings, maximize eligible deductions, and build client trust in a competitive tax preparation market.
